These frequently asked questions address common concerns about resolving conflicts, expressing sincerity, and dealing with various responses in the process of reconciliation.<\/span><\/p>\n<ul><li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>What should I do if I&rsquo;m not entirely at fault for the fight?<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Acknowledge your part in the disagreement without taking full responsibility. Communication should be about understanding each other, not assigning blame. Express your feelings honestly and encourage a mutual discussion for clarity and resolution.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">According to <\/span><a class=\"editor-rtfLink\" href=\"https:\/\/www.marriage.com\/experts\/grady-shumway\" target=\"_blank\"><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">Grady Shumway<\/span><\/a><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">, LMHC:<\/span><\/p>\n<blockquote><p><span data-preserver-spaces=\"true\">By owning your role while inviting your partner to do the same, you create a space for growth rather than defensiveness. This balanced approach can turn conflict into a deeper connection.<\/span><\/p><\/blockquote>\n<ul><li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>How do I know if my heartfelt text is sincere enough?<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sincerity is conveyed through honesty and vulnerability. If your text genuinely reflects your feelings and shows a willingness to resolve the issue, it&rsquo;s likely sincere. Avoid overthinking and trust your instincts.<\/span><\/p>\n<ul><li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>How do I express my feelings to my boyfriend?<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Be open and honest. Use &ldquo;<\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.relationshipsnsw.org.au\/blog\/i-statements-vs-you-statements\/\" rel=\"nofollow\" target=\"_blank\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">I&rdquo; statements<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> to express how you feel without blaming or accusing. For example, &ldquo;I feel hurt when&hellip;&rdquo; or &ldquo;I miss our connection.&rdquo; This approach is less likely to make him defensive.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Know more about &ldquo;I statements&rdquo; below:<\/span><\/i><\/p>\n<p><iframe loading=\"lazy\" title=\"YouTube video player\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/vWTsH7rBffI?si=q3ObbblH82N1PoOI\" width=\"804\" height=\"350\" frameborder=\"0\" allowfullscreen=\"allowfullscreen\"><span data-mce-type=\"bookmark\" style=\"display: inline-block; width: 0px; overflow: hidden; line-height: 0;\" class=\"mce_SELRES_start\">&#65279;<\/span><\/iframe><\/p>\n<ul><li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>How do I calm my angry boyfriend over text?<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Offer a calm, understanding tone. Acknowledge his feelings (&ldquo;I understand you&rsquo;re upset&hellip;&rdquo;) and express your desire to resolve things. Avoid confrontational language and give him space if needed.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>Grady Shumway highlights that:<\/p>\n<blockquote><p>Let him know you&rsquo;re there when he&rsquo;s ready to talk and that his emotions matter to you. Sometimes, just feeling heard can begin to ease the tension.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<ul><li aria-level=\"1\">\n<h3><b>What if my boyfriend doesn&rsquo;t respond to my text?<\/b><\/h3>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ul><p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Give him time. Not responding immediately doesn&rsquo;t mean he&rsquo;s ignoring you; he might need space to process his feelings. If he doesn&rsquo;t respond after a reasonable time, <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.betterhelp.com\/advice\/relations\/how-to-respond-when-your-boyfriend-ignores-you\/\" rel=\"nofollow\" target=\"_blank\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">a follow-up message<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> or a call might be appropriate, respecting his need for space.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Conclusion\"><\/span><b>Conclusion<\/b><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Sending a heartfelt text to your boyfriend after a fight is a step towards healing and understanding.
